Responsibilities:
Some of your responsibilities include:
- Interfacing with potential clients through several channels, such as email, inbound and outbound phone calls
- Providing administration support to our Brokers including the insurance policy renewal process and project tasks
- Assisting our Brokers with quotations for commercial insurance products and obtaining Insurer documentation such as Certificates of Currency
- Following up outstanding accounts including payments/refunds
- Preparing and lodging insurance policy requests to be processed in an accurate and timely manner
- Enhance the client experience through outstanding customer service
- Contribute towards team KPIs and sales targets
